Table 8-250 Continuous Performance Control Package Values<br />

Element<br />

Object Description<br />

Type<br />

NumEntries Integer The number of entries in the _CPC package, including this one.<br />

Current value is 21.<br />

Revision<br />

Integer<br />

(BYTE)<br />

The revision number of the _CPC package format. Current value is 2.<br />

Indicates the highest level of performance the processor is<br />

theoretically capable of achieving, given ideal operating conditions. If<br />

this element is an Integer, OSPM reads the integer value directly. If<br />

this element is a Buffer, it must contain a Resource Descriptor with a<br />

single Register() to read the value from.<br />

Indicates the highest sustained performance level of the processor. If<br />

this element is an Integer, OSPM reads the integer value directly. If<br />

this element is a Buffer, it must contain a Resource Descriptor with a<br />

single Register() to read the value from.<br />

Indicates the lowest performance level of the processor with nonlinear<br />

power savings. If this element is an Integer, OSPM reads the<br />

integer value directly. If this element is a Buffer, it must contain a<br />

Resource Descriptor with a single Register() to read the value from.<br />
